Currently there are at least two name clashes: rows.m and table.m (by  
the way, is there any automatic way of detecting name clashes?).

There is no good reason for these name clashes; the only reason is  
that Dynare is mainly developed under Matlab, and Octave doesn't  
complain about clashes.

Should I fix these right now (it is probably easy to rename them to  
dynrows.m and dyntable.m respectively) ?
